Mumbai: Posting a curt statement on their Twitter handle, Yash Raj Films (YRF) announced the termination of services of their creative and business head, Ashish Patil. 

Patil had casting couch allegations levelled against him by an anonymous woman. YRF had asked the survivor to share her story with the presiding officer of their Internal Complaints Committee. Patil was sent on an administrative leave soon after.

The production house had said in a statement, that they have a zero tolerance towards any form of sexual exploitation or harassment of women. An aspiring actor had accused Patil of sexual misconduct in a series of screenshots shared by activist Japleen Pasricha. She wrote, “He’d visit my place and yes every time tried his moves until he got his way.”

According to the anonymous woman, when she informed about the incident to someone working closely with Aditya Chopra, she was asked for proof and told that Chopra is fond of Patil and will not take any action.
